XXV Aniversario de la Galería Juana Mordó

description

Exhibition catalogue published in conjunction with show held March 15 - April 29, 1989. With forwards by Helga de Alvear and Juan Manuel Bonet, and essays by Francisco Calvo Serraller, Julián Gállego, Miguel Logroño, and Simón Marchán Fiz. Catalogue celebrates the twenty-fifth anniversary of the Juana Mordó Gallery, a gallery that had an influential hand in shaping the modern art scene in Madrid. Artists include Juan Barjola, Fernando Bellver, Bonifacio, Botero, Burguillos, Canogar, Martín Chirino, Equipo Crónica, José Luis Fajardo, José Freixanes, Miguel Galanda, Jorge Girbau, Julio González, Alejandro Görnemann, Alberto Greco, José Guerrero, Hans Hartung, David Hockney, Wassily Kandinsky, Carmen Laffon, David Lechuga, Antonio López, Julio H. Hernández, César Luengo, José Maldonado, Juan Martínez, Manual Millares, Joan Miró, Manuel Mompó, Robert Motherwell, Lucio Muñoz, Manuel Ángeles Ortiz, Joaquín Risueño, Manuel Rivera, Gerardo Rueda, Antonio Saura, Eusebio Sempere, Pablo Serrano, Antoni Tapiés, Gustavo Torner, Eduardo Verdasco, Darío Villalba, Fernando Zobel, and others. With illustrated index of all the artists shown at the gallery. Texts in Spanish and English.
